Before diving into installation specifics, it's important to comprehend the various types of windows readily available for homes. Each type has unique features and advantages:
Window TypeDescriptionDouble-HungFunctions 2 vertically sliding sashes, enabling proper ventilation.CasementHinged at the side; opens outside to the left or right, offering exceptional ventilation.AwningComparable to casement but hinges at the top, opening outside from the bottom; suitable for areas with rain and wind.SlidingFunctions sashes that move horizontally; excellent for tight areas.Image WindowsLarge, fixed windows that offer extensive views without ventilation; frequently used in mix with other windows.Bay and BowWindow combinations that extend external from the house, producing extra area and providing breathtaking views.The Importance of Hiring Local Professionals

The process of window installation can be complex, including numerous key actions. Below are the typical phases included:
1. Consultation and MeasurementA professional will check out the website to assess the current windows and determine measurements.House owners can talk about preferences, designs, and materials throughout this stage.2. Picking the Right WindowsChoosing the right window type and style according to private needs and preferences. Consider energy scores and styles that complement the home's architecture.3. Preparation of the Installation SiteElimination of the old windows, making sure the surrounding area is safeguarded.Looking for water damage or structural concerns around the window frame.4. InstallationNew windows must be set up according to the maker's requirements, making sure proper insulation and fit.Sealants and flashing should be used to prevent air and water seepage.5. Finishing TouchesAs soon as the windows are set up, any trim or siding around the windows will be replaced or finished.Clean the area and get rid of any particles leftover from the installation.6. After installation, property owners need to maintain their windows to make sure durability and ideal efficiency. Here are some maintenance recommendations:

The length of time does window installation take?
The period differs based on the number of windows and the complexity of the installation, however it generally takes a couple of hours to a day for a standard home.
2. How do I choose the ideal kind of window?
Think about factors such as energy efficiency, visual appeals, maintenance requirements, and your budget plan. Consulting with a local professional can assist you make an informed decision.
3. Are local window installation services more pricey than nationwide chains?
Costs can vary, but local services typically supply competitive prices and may charge less due to lower overhead expenses.
4. What is the best time of year to install windows?
Spring and fall are normally the very best seasons, as the moderate environment lessens disruptions from severe temperatures.
5. Can I set up windows myself?
While DIY installation is an alternative for some knowledgeable house owners, working with a professional is generally suggested to make sure correct installation and warranty coverage.
